Japan Marathon: Saitama Prefecture | Kumagaya Cherry Blossom Marathon

Mark your calendars for March 16, 2025, and get ready to experience a run like no other! The Kumagaya Cherry Blossom Marathon offers a picturesque route that takes you through the enchanting Kumagaya Sakura Tsutsumi, renowned as one of Japan's "Top 100 Cherry Blossom Spots." This marathon is perfect for those aiming to achieve new personal records, thanks to its flat and easy course. As you run, you'll be cheered on by the friendly locals who bring the event to life with their vibrant support and traditional performances. It's an incredible way to soak in the beauty of spring and the rich cultural atmosphere. Just a heads up, the event T-shirt is an optional purchase!

Event Half Marathon 10 km 5 km
Participant Limit 2,300 participants 1,500 participants 850 participants
  • Race Date: March 16, 2025
  • Registration Deadline: January 5, 2025
  • Location: Kumagaya City, Saitama Prefecture
  • Features: Cherry blossom views, flat course, community support
  • Event Details: 35th Kumagaya Cherry Blossom Marathon | RUNNET

Aomori Prefecture, Japan: Aomori Cherry Blossom Marathon

Aomori Prefecture, Japan: Aomori Cherry Blossom Marathon

Imagine running a marathon surrounded by a sea of cherry blossoms – that's exactly what the Aomori Cherry Blossom Marathon offers! This lively spring event is a perfect blend of athleticism, stunning cherry blossom views, and rich local culture. You can choose from three race categories: a full marathon, a half marathon, and a 10-kilometer race. To join the full marathon, you need to be at least 18 years old, while the half marathon and 10K races are open to participants aged 15 and above. The race kicks off at "Nokikazu Park" and wraps up at "Blue Ocean Park," which is right next to the Aomori Prefectural Tourism and Product Center. The course is flat and offers breathtaking views of Mutsu Bay.

The marathon takes place during the peak cherry blossom season, making "Nokikazu Park" and "Gappo Park" ideal spots for cherry blossom viewing in Aomori City. The route is lined with beautiful scenery, adding to the charm of the race. Near the finish line, you'll find attractions like "Sleep Demon House WA RASSE" and "A-FACTORY," where you can dive into Aomori's culture and cuisine. On race day, shuttle buses will be available to make your travel easier, connecting Aomori Station, Shin-Aomori Station, and a special temporary parking lot.

Event Full Marathon Half Marathon 10 Kilometer
Participant Limit 2,600 participants 1,300 participants 1,600 participants

Japan Marathon: Osaka Prefecture | Kansai International Marathon (Registration Closed)

Dreaming of running a marathon in Japan's vibrant Kansai region? This event is just the ticket! Celebrating the 30th anniversary of Kansai International Airport, this year's marathon takes place at Osaka's scenic Rinku Park. Imagine racing while planes soar overhead—what a view! Whether you're up for the full marathon or prefer the half, the generous time limit of 9 hours and 4 minutes for the full marathon makes it a fantastic option for first-timers.

Event Full Marathon (42.195 km) Half Marathon (21.0975 km)
Time Limit 9 hours 4 minutes 3 hours 34 minutes
Participant Limit 700 participants 300 participants
  • Race Date: February 9, 2025
  • Registration Deadline: November 30, 2024
  • Location: Rinku Park, Osaka Prefecture
  • Features: Easy access, perfect for combining with a Kansai tour, extended time limit for the full marathon
  • Event Details: Official Website of KIX Senshu International Marathon

Kumamoto Prefecture, Japan: Yokoshima Strawberry Marathon (Registration Closed)

Kumamoto Prefecture, Japan: Yokoshima Strawberry Marathon (Registration Closed)

Welcome to the Yokoshima Strawberry Marathon, the first full marathon in northern Kumamoto Prefecture. This event, held on the same day as the Yamana Date Pegasus Marathon, takes you through the charming hometown of marathon pioneer Shiso Kanaguri in the city of Yamana. The route offers stunning rural landscapes and a flat, easy-to-run course, perfect for those looking to set a new personal best. As you run, you'll pass by strawberry farms, tomato greenhouses, and enjoy delicious strawberry refreshments and local treats like Saintly Tomatoes and specialties from Yamana City!

Event Half Marathon 10 km 5 km Elementary School (3 km) Middle School (2.5 km)
Participant Limit Total of 4,000 participants
